Climate and Geography

Ottawa: Distinct Seasons in the Capital

Ottawa boasts a true four-season experience. Winters are undeniably chilly, with average temperatures dipping to a brisk -10ยฐC (14ยฐF). Embrace the snow with winter carnivals, cozy nights by the fireplace, and world-class ice skating on the Rideau Canal, which transforms into the world’s largest skating rink in the winter months. Spring brings a refreshing thaw and bursts of color as the city awakens.

Summers are a welcome change, averaging around 23ยฐC (73ยฐF) โ€“ perfect for exploring Ottawa’s extensive park system, relaxing by the Ottawa River, or enjoying outdoor festivals. Fall paints the city in vibrant hues, offering a beautiful backdrop for exploring the nearby Gatineau Hills, a haven for nature lovers with scenic trails and breathtaking views.

Calgary: Sunny Skies and Variable Weather

Calgary, situated in southern Alberta near the Canadian Rockies and the Great Plains, offers a prairie-steppe climate with more sunshine than any other major Canadian city. Calgaryโ€™s spring is short and unpredictable, transitioning quickly from snowfalls to warmer days. Summers are warm and dry, averaging 20ยฐC to 25ยฐC (68ยฐF to 77ยฐF), and are highlighted by the world-famous Calgary Stampede.

Autumn is brief, with clear, crisp days and temperatures from 10ยฐC to 15ยฐC (50ยฐF to 59ยฐF), ideal for outdoor exploration. Winters are cold, frequently below -10ยฐC (14ยฐF), but the city experiences Chinook winds that can dramatically raise temperatures, providing occasional respite from the cold.

Outdoor Adventures and Green Spaces

Ottawa: Scenic Beauty and Accessible Green Spaces

In the Ottawa vs Calgary comparison, Ottawa is celebrated for its scenic beauty and abundant green spaces. Letโ€™s explore the Ottawaโ€™s captivating outdoor adventures and accessible green spaces:

Abundant Green Space: Ottawa boasts an extensive network of parks, gardens, and waterways, offering ample opportunities for outdoor recreation within the city limits.ย 

Year-Round Activities: The Rideau Canal,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, transforms into the world’s longest skating rink in winter and offers kayaking and boating opportunities in the summer.

Gatineau Park: Located just across the Ottawa River in Quebec, Gatineau Park offers a vast wilderness area with over 160 km of trails for hiking, biking, cross-country skiing, and more.ย 

Family-Friendly Appeal: Ottawa’s green spaces are generally well-maintained and easily accessible, making them ideal for families with children or those seeking a peaceful escape.

Calgary: Gateway to the Rockies and Urban Parks

Calgary’s geographical advantage in the Ottawa vs Calgary debate is its proximity to the Canadian Rockies, providing unmatched access to some of the country’s most breathtaking landscapes for hiking, skiing, and mountain biking.ย 

Hereโ€™s a deeper dive on Calgaryโ€™s fascinating outdoor adventures and green spaces:

Proximity to the Rockies: Calgary’s undeniable advantage lies in its location next to the majestic Canadian Rockies. Banff National Park and Kananaskis Country are within easy driving distance, offering world-renowned hiking, skiing, snowboarding, and mountain biking opportunities.

 

Extensive Urban Parks: Despite its proximity to the mountains, Calgary boasts impressive urban parks within the city limits. Two of the largest include:

Fish Creek Provincial Park: Fish Creek Provincial Park has over 10,000 hectares with trails, wetlands, and diverse wildlife.ย 

Nose Hill Park: Nose Hill Park offers panoramic views of the city and a variety of trails for hiking, biking, and horseback riding.ย 

Active Outdoor Lifestyle: Calgary’s proximity to both mountains and urban parks fosters a culture of outdoor recreation year-round.

Public Transportation and Infrastructure

Ottawa: Well-Integrated Public Transit

Ottawa: Well-Integrated Public Transit

In the Ottawa vs Calgary comparison, Ottawa boasts a well-integrated public transportation system with the recent expansion of its Light Rail Transit (LRT) system, the O-Train. Letโ€™s explore Ottawaโ€™s fascinating public transportation and infrastructure:

Light Rail Transit (LRT): Ottawa’s O-Train LRT system offers a convenient and efficient way to travel across the city. Recent expansions have increased its reach and ridership. (Source: OC Transpo)

Extensive Bus Network: A network of buses complements the LRT system, providing comprehensive coverage across various neighborhoods in Ottawa. (Source: OC Transpo)

Sustainable Transportation Initiatives: Ottawa actively promotes eco-friendly commuting options with:

  • Continuously expanding network of bike lanes.
  • Dedicated pedestrian paths throughout the city.
  • Investments in sustainable transportation infrastructure.

Calgary: Expanding and Improving Transit Solutions

Calgaryโ€™s public transportation system, while historically centered around the C-Train light rail network, is undergoing significant expansions to better serve its growing population.ย 

Hereโ€™s a deeper dive into Calgaryโ€™s expanding and improving public transportation and infrastructure:

C-Train Light Rail Network: Calgary’s primary public transit system relies on the C-Train LRT network.

Transit Expansion Plans: The city’s Transit Expansion Plans is undergoing significant investments to enhance its transit system, including:

  • Extending existing C-Train lines.
  • Improving bus services, particularly in suburban areas.
  • Increasing accessibility for all citizens.ย 

Focus on Active Transportation: Similar to Ottawa, Calgary prioritizes active commuting options with:

  • Numerous bike lanes across the city.
  • Dedicated pathways for pedestrians and cyclists, fostering a healthy and active lifestyle.
